Ezekiel 45:24He shall prepare a meal offering, an ephah for a bull, and an ephah for a ram, and a hin of oil to an ephah.

The setting

Babylon, ~571 BC. Ezekiel records precise measurements for future temple worship...

The emotion here: meticulously recording divine blueprints while yearning for Jerusalem's restoration

The original word

ephah (אֵיפָה) — about 22 liters or 5.8 gallons, a substantial grain offering

Why it matters

An ephah of grain could feed a family for several days
